U-Haul Holding Company Announces Quarterly Cash Dividend

U-Haul Holding Company declared a quarterly cash dividend of $0.05 per share on its Series N non-voting common stock, payable Sept. 25, 2026 to holders of record Sept. 14, 2026. The company noted this is the sixteenth dividend under its dividend policy. Overall, this is routine capital-return news with limited expected impact on pricing.

Analysis

This is best read as a balance-sheet signal, not an earnings catalyst. The payout is too small to change valuation on its own, but it does tell you management is comfortable returning cash despite a still-fragmented operating backdrop; that supports a floor for the non-voting class more than it changes intrinsic value. The real read-through is that incremental free cash flow is likely being preserved for flexibility rather than reinvested aggressively, which tends to favor equity holders only if unit economics remain stable over the next 2-3 quarters.

For competitors, there is essentially no direct industry implication today. The second-order effect is on capital allocation optics: if UHAL continues to fund even token dividends, it may reduce the odds of large near-term dilutive moves, but it also signals there is not yet enough confidence to scale buybacks or a special dividend. That matters more for the stock’s discount/premium dynamics than for operations.

The contrarian point is that the market may overinterpret any capital return as shareholder-friendly when the amount is immaterial versus daily volatility. If the shares trade up on this, that move is likely to fade unless followed by better storage utilization, truck-rental pricing, or a more meaningful change in payout policy. The key falsifier is a deterioration in cash generation or a statement that this distribution is being maintained only by unusually conservative capital needs rather than by durable excess cash.
